Punteggio 89-91/100 · William Kelley, Wine Advocate, Jan 2021

The 2019 Gevrey-Chambertin Village unfurls in the glass with notes of rose petals, plummy fruit and spices. Medium to full-bodied, elegantly textural and nicely concentrated, it concludes with a saline finish. Like its 2018 counterpart, it's quite marked by the use of stems, but it's more integrated and texturally refined.

Punteggio 16.5/20 · Da bere 2024-2032, Jancis Robinson MW, Dec 2020

Haisma writes: ' The one constant in my range since day dot is the Gevrey-Chambertin, sourced from the same vineyards that once belonged to Jane and Sylvain, and that we just now happen to farm ourselves. It however still has some non-organic fruit from different parcels added to it. An important wine to me. I really do feel this demonstrates what I want to achieve: lots of whole bunch, minimal intervention and gentle extraction to give me the kind of Gevrey I want to drink any night, or day, or morning.' Quite a deep purplish crimson. Pretty damned gorgeous on the nose. So opulently fruity! Still quite tight and fresh on the palate in stark contrast to the nose. Sit on this for awhile but it should round out and provide pretty good value. GV (JR)

Punteggio 90-92/100 · Da bere 2022-2032, Neal Martin, Dec 2020

The 2019 Gevrey-Chambertin Village comes from "lots of little bits," to use Haisma's parlance. It contains 50% whole bunch, but you actually cannot feel the stems at all, just black cherries and blueberry fruit. The palate is well balanced with slightly chalky tannins, fine energy and a brisk, focused finish with a touch of tea leaf.
